So the window looks like this :

Vicario - First Team Goalkeeper looking far better than Lloris of the last couple of years,

Van de Ven - First Team LCB. Impressive speed and height amongst attributes he's brought with him. Already looking to form a good partnership with fellow CB Romero and GK Vicario

Maddison - First Team creative AM that we've missed for a couple of seasons, and will contribute 10+ goals a season plus assists.

Johnson - Will probably start as an alternative to Kulusevski and Richarlison, but IMO will become a regular starter certainly by Christmas. Fast two footed and can probably contribute 10_ goals and assists a season

Solomon - Yet to see where he really fits in but clearly able to play as right or left winger, and adds good depth

Veliz - A striker for the future by the looks of it aged 19.

Phillips - A CB for the future, just called up for E u19's and has played a couple of games for Spurs u21's. Tall solid mobile defender.

So that's three good players who have already established themselves in the first team, already, in positions that were a 'must fill' before the window opened and have been, with Johnson likely to become a fourth First Team regular this season, and Solomon .likely to add depth to the bench

Its not that common to bring in 3 first teamers - so that's a big positive.

I think both fans and club would have liked to move on more of our unwanted players - but most of them have declined opportunities to do so which is a shame. And that in turn is why Van de Ven's arrival has meant Dier and Sanchez are now firmly on the bench as back up, but neither were happy to move to a different club and allow Spurs to recruit CB's better suited to Angeball.
